I'm an economist at the Australian National University. My research is in general equilibrium and game theory, Walrasian equilibrium with infinitely many commodities, and games whose combinatorial structure bears on market equilibrium. Current work studies the geometry of the image of the lattice of monotone functions over a compact metrisable set, and the preservation of neighbourhood-retract and decomposable-lattice properties.
This is preliminary work underlying a fixed point theorem for closed-graphed, decomposable-valued correspondences motivated by the existence of equilibrium in Bayesian games (arXiv:1306.3724).
